Converta PDF para BYTEARRAY via C++

Conversão de PDF para BYTEARRAY em C++. Os programadores podem usar código de exemplo de API para arquivos em lote PDF para conversão de BYTEARRAY com VC++, GNU C++ em tipos de aplicação.

Converta PDF em BYTEARRAY em C++

Como converter PDF em BYTEARRAY? Você pode facilmente converter programaticamente um documento do formato PDF para o formato BYTEARRAY com uma API C++ moderna de processamento de documentos. Use apenas algumas linhas de código C++ para converter arquivos com alta qualidade. A biblioteca Aspose.PDF permitirá que qualquer desenvolvedor resolva com eficiência as tarefas de conversão de PDF em BYTEARRAY usando C++.

Para obter uma descrição mais detalhada do trecho de código e de outros formatos de conversão possíveis, consulte as páginas Documentação. Além disso, você pode verificar as outras conversões de formatos, que são compatíveis com nossa biblioteca.

Para converter PDF em BYTEARRAY, usaremos a API Aspose.PDF para C++, que é uma API de conversão rica em recursos, poderosa e fácil de usar para a plataforma C++. Verifique os detalhes da instalação da biblioteca nas páginas Documentação. Para verificar os benefícios da biblioteca, tente usar o trecho de código de conversão PDF para BYTEARRAY. Abra o gerenciador de pacotes NuGet, pesquise por Aspose.PDF e instale. Você também pode usar o seguinte comando no console do Gerenciador de Pacotes:

Package Manager Console

PM > Install-Package Aspose.PDF.Cpp

Como converter PDF em BYTEARRAY


C++ desenvolvedores podem facilmente carregar e converter PDF arquivos para BYTEARRAY em apenas algumas linhas de código.

  1. Inclua o namespace em seu arquivo de classe
  2. Carregar arquivo PDF de entrada
  3. Inicializar uma matriz de bytes
  4. Inicializar objeto FileStream
  5. Carregar o conteúdo na matriz de bytes
  6. Processe a matriz de bytes conforme sua necessidade

Aqui está um exemplo que demonstra como converter PDF em BYTEARRAY em C++. Você pode seguir estas etapas fáceis para converter seu arquivo PDF para o formato BYTEARRAY. Primeiro, faça o upload do arquivo PDF e depois simplesmente salve-o como um arquivo BYTEARRAY. Você pode usar nomes de arquivo totalmente qualificados para leitura de PDF e para escrever BYTEARRAY. O conteúdo e a formatação de saída BYTEARRAY serão idênticos ao documento original PDF.

Exemplo: converter PDF em BYTEARRAY via C++

Esse código de exemplo mostra a conversão de PDF para BYTEARRAY C++

Input file:

File not added

Output format:

BYTEARRAY

Output file:

        public static void ConvertPDFtoByteArray()
        {
            // load PDF with an instance of Document                        
            var document = new Document("template.pdf");
            // Add an additional page
            document.Pages.Add();
            // create Memory Stream
            var memoryStream = new System.IO.MemoryStream();
            document.Save(memoryStream);
            // create ByteArray with PDF content
            var byteArray = memoryStream.ToArray();
            System.Console.WriteLine(byteArray.Length);
        }

Biblioteca C++ para converter PDF em BYTEARRAY

O Aspose.PDF para C++ é uma poderosa biblioteca de processamento que permite aos desenvolvedores criar, ler e manipular documentos PDF sem usar o Adobe Acrobat. Ele fornece uma ampla variedade de recursos, como criar formulários, adicionar/editar texto, manipular páginas PDF, adicionar anotações, lidar com fontes personalizadas e muito mais.

O Aspose.PDF para C++ é uma biblioteca que permite que os desenvolvedores adicionem recursos de processamento de PDF aos seus aplicativos. A API pode ser usada para criar qualquer tipo de aplicativo de 32 e 64 bits para gerar ou ler, converter e manipular arquivos PDF sem o uso do Adobe Acrobat.

Você pode encontrar explicações e exemplos detalhados para cada classe e método em Aspose.PDF para biblioteca C++ na referência da API. E também recomendo ver uma Documentação.